Transaction 17e017032196c6662172872b2b5d5ee74aa040d39b917272ecdee2a11e0f522b

1 Input
2 Outputs
  • 17e017032196c6662172872b2b5d5ee74aa040d39b917272ecdee2a11e0f522b:0
  • value  25000000
    address  16BSYPTYPttJQxqkAZQjSNfQuczVAMHMva
  • 17e017032196c6662172872b2b5d5ee74aa040d39b917272ecdee2a11e0f522b:1
  • value  74890861
    address  1MVpKeM2mvkQqdQx5sajWcijh9nk7D8wg4